Correction to: Parasitol Res (2021) 120:553-561
The original version of the above article contains some errors. In two sentences in the INTRODUCTION the words “estates” or “estate” were replaced during the text handling by “states” and “state”, respectively.
The correction on the sentences are listed below.
(1) INTRODUCTION, second paragraph, fourth sentence: “However, both white-tailed deer and wapiti have been imported into and were translocated between estates in Moravia and Bohemia …” .
(2) INTRODUCTION, third paragraph, third sentence: “These findings indicate a dispersal of the parasite from the location of the first records in the forests of the Görlitzer Heide (Puszcza Zgorzelecka), where wapiti had been introduced in the neighboring estate Klitschdorf …”
